The flooring installers market in Richmond, Virginia is competitive and mature, with a strong mix of long-standing, full-service showrooms and highly skilled specialized contractors. The average quality of service is high, as evidenced by the consistently strong reviews for top-tier providers. Consumers have a wide range of choices, from large retailers with in-house installation teams to boutique craftsmen. Competition keeps pricing relatively fair, but it varies significantly by material. As a general guide, average installed costs in the area are: Luxury Vinyl Plank (LVP) at $5-$9 per sq. ft., Hardwood at $8-$15+ per sq. ft., and Tile at $10-$20+ per sq. ft. The most successful companies differentiate themselves through superior customer service, meticulous preparation work (like subfloor leveling), and post-installation follow-up.

1What is the average cost to install new flooring in a Richmond home, and what factors influence the price?

In the Richmond metro area, total installation costs typically range from $3 to $15+ per square foot, heavily dependent on material choice (e.g., luxury vinyl plank vs. hardwood) and job complexity. Key local factors include the age of your home—many Richmond properties have uneven subfloors that require leveling—and the contractor's demand, which can be higher in spring and fall. Always get itemized quotes from multiple licensed, insured local installers to compare labor, material, and prep costs.

2How does Richmond's climate affect my choice of flooring material?

Richmond's humid summers and variable humidity year-round make dimensional stability a top priority. Solid hardwood can expand and contract significantly, so engineered hardwood or moisture-resistant options like luxury vinyl plank (LVP) and tile are often recommended, especially for basements prone to dampness. Proper acclimation of materials to your home's interior humidity for 48-72 hours before installation is a critical step local pros follow to prevent future issues.

3Are there specific permits or regulations for flooring installation in Richmond, Virginia?

For standard residential flooring replacement, a permit is usually not required in Richmond or Henrico County. However, if the project is part of a larger renovation that alters the home's structure or requires electrical/plumbing work, a permit may be needed. A reputable local installer will know and handle this. Crucially, always verify your contractor holds a valid Virginia Class A, B, or C license for the work value and carries general liability and workers' compensation insurance.

4What's the best time of year to schedule flooring installation in Richmond?

Late winter (January-February) and late summer (August) can often be ideal for scheduling, as contractor availability is generally higher outside the peak spring and fall renovation seasons. It's also easier to control your home's indoor climate during these times for proper material acclimation. Avoid scheduling during the height of summer humidity or rainy periods if your project requires concrete subfloor moisture testing or extensive delivery through uncovered areas.

5How do I choose a reliable flooring installer in the Richmond area, and what should I ask?

Seek local providers with strong, verifiable references in your specific neighborhood (e.g., The Fan, West End, Midlothian) and check reviews on platforms like Nextdoor. Ask for proof of their Virginia contractor's license and insurance. Specifically inquire about their experience with Richmond's common subfloor issues in older homes and their process for handling moisture barriers, given our local climate. A trustworthy installer will provide a detailed, written contract outlining scope, timeline, cleanup, and warranty.
